Summary
A beech and cane high back side chair, English, circa 1720 The arched top rail and cane paneled back above a caned seat and raised on square section cabriole legs and pointed pad feet tied by stretchers.
Provenance
Sold from Dyrham 1956 and retrieved in ruins from a house at Milton Abbey and restored by Hugh Routh.
